Diego Schwartzman
The Argentine has won 29 matches so far in 2022 and just five since the start of the grass swing. His performance on the grass a couple of months ago wasn’t really a surprise, but his results during the July clay swing and so far in this summer hardcourt swing are a bit worrying.
The two-time former US Open quarterfinalist’s two campaigns in slams this year ended against home players — Christopher O’Connell in Melbourne and Liam Broady at Wimbledon — in the early stages, and he would be hoping to avoid a similar fate when he takes on Jack Sock in the first round in New York.

Jack Sock
Jack Sock has made 12 consecutive appearances in his home slam at the US Open between 2010 and 2021, but only once he could reach the second week of the tournament. Three of his last four first-round matches here were against South Americans, and he won two of them against Guido Andreozzi and Pablo Cuevas.
Former world #8 hasn’t made a proper impact on the main tour ever since he lifted the biggest title of his career at Paris Masters back in 2017, which was largely down to fitness problems. And that issue seems to be hanging with him as he has already retired three times in 2022.
